What to Prioritize When Shopping
When searching for a diamond ring under 2000, focus on these four areas:
1. Diamond Type
Lab-grown diamonds are a strong option for those who want size and clarity without the higher price tag. Many buyers specifically look for a 2000 lab grown diamond ring because it offers a better balance between cost and appearance.
2. Cut Quality
The way a diamond is cut affects how it reflects light. Even with a smaller budget, choosing a well-cut stone can make a noticeable difference.
3. Setting Style
A simple setting can highlight the diamond more effectively than a complex one. This is why many affordable engagement rings under $2000 use solitaire or minimal designs.
4. Certification
Always check for certification. IGI certified lab diamond rings under 2000 are a popular choice because they provide confidence in the diamond’s quality.
